Learn how our Makerspace equipment can help you upcycle your clothes.
Explore a world of DIY possibilities using the Cricut Maker, sewing machines, and Sergers to modify and fix your clothes.
Bring some clothing that you would like to modify and upcycle, trade clothing with other participants, or use available Makerspace materials. Pre-made patches will also be available.
Staff will provide basic support for projects and equipment during the program but participants may want to book time on equipment at a later date for more in-depth assistance.

The Old Post Office location, opened in 2018, is Canada’s first all-digital library, which includes Creative Studios, Discovery Centre, Makerspace, and Riverview Reading Room.
